Job Purpose
The ideal candidate will ensure smooth running of multiple cell based and biochemical assays while maintaining highest quality and integrity of data and meeting established timelines.
Key Responsibilities
Provide assistance to research scientists in terms of planning and executing molecular and/or cellular laboratory experiments and interpreting results.
Perform Cell based assays like Luminescence, fluorescence, FRET, radio assays, etc.
Follow environment, health, and safety (EHS) requirements at all times in the workplace ensuring individual and lab/plant safety
Attend training on environment, health, and safety (EHS) measures imparted company
Educational Qualification
M.Sc in Life sciences or related field.
Technical/functional Skills
Expertise and in-depth knowledge of mammalian cell culture.
Experience in biochemical assays
Experience in conducting TR-FRET, HTRF, Fluorescence Intensity, Alpha screen, Radioactive assays and Luminesce based assays.
Experience in ELISA and Luminex based assays for cytokine estimations would be advantage
Experience with human primary cells and tissue samples
Experience in Flow cytometry and immune-phenotyping would be desirable
Experience with RT-PCR and Westerns would be desirable
Ability to analyse and present data using excel, ppt and statistical tools (Graph Pad Prism, Excel-fit)
Willingness and flexibility to work in cross functional teams across technical domains
Excellent pipetting skills. Experience with automated liquid handling systems an added advantage
Experience and good knowledge on assay QC parameters
Experience
9-12 Years of relevant experience post qualification.
